The droplet is an alloy of gallium, indium and tin, and it’s in a sodium hydroxide solution, although standard brine will also do. It’s an interesting mix because, as it turns out, this creates a charge imbalance in the droplet where there’s less pressure in front of the drop. Slap on a flake of aluminum for fuel, and the aluminum reacts, creating bubbles, which in turn creates enough pressure behind the drop to push it forward. The “fuel” lasts for about an hour, and the droplet is able to make turns, squeeze through complex shapes, and generally be a bit too much like what we saw in Terminator 2.

This doesn’t really have any application yet; the research team at Tsinghua University stumbled across the effect by mistake and right now, it’s mostly fodder for cool internet videos and for bloggers to make the same repetitive jokes about Terminators.
